Enterprise has sought to alleviate that pesky pump frustration by launching a car-sharing program. It started about a month ago in downtown St. Louis and it really is a cool idea. It allows residents of downtown to rent hybrid cars by the hour for $10 an hour. There is a $35 membership fee, and members can book anytime online and then choose one of nine vehicles parked at various spots in the city.

I absolutely love the idea, but do think there are many potential problems. It's obviously in its infancy though, and I will be interested to see how it works out. It has apparently really caught on in cities such as Chicago, Seattle and Boston.
